Turchynov ordered to start killing Russians in Crimea, but the Ukrainian military refused
Kyiv, July 25 (Navigator, Mikhail Ryabov) - Alexander Turchinov, while in the position of acting. President, gave the order to the troops to begin providing armed resistance to Russia in Crimea, but the Ukrainian military decided to sabotage this order on the ground.
Former head of the presidential administration Sergei Pashinsky stated this in an interview with Kraina magazine.

“When you give a command and it is not carried out, it is a terrible thing. What was it like in Crimea? The army demanded an order from us to retreat, although we demanded to shoot. People psychologically could not readjust. We stomped around Slavyansk for a week. And then one of the unit leaders took three officers, a sniper rifle and showed how it was done. I can’t tell you everything, but they were powerless and lethargic. Three months were spent finding people who are now, like bull terriers, tearing everyone apart,” said Pvshinsky.
At the same time, he admitted that in Crimea, where Kyiv demanded that the military start a war, the population really supported reunification with Russia.
“Russia’s support there is extremely high. The majority of Crimean residents really wanted to become part of the Russian Federation,” Pashinsky said.
